2016-04-26 4 views
1

私は、NW.jsまたはElectronアプリとしてパッケージ化したいHTML/JS/CSSアプリケーションをビルドします。私は両方に新しいので、パッケージ化された実行可能ファイルがかなり大きくなる可能性があることを読んでいます。アプリケーションは無料であるので、CDNから配布するコストが高すぎることがわかります。NW.js/Electronアプリケーションのブートストラップ

実行可能ファイルの「標準」部分(Chromeコンポーネントなど)が、無料のCDNから共有ライブラリとしてアプリケーションのインストール/最初にダウンロードできるようにするインストーラがあるかどうかは疑問でした実行?

答えて

1

どちらのパッケージでも、Github上でパッケージを "releases"機能(無料)を使ってホストすることができます。これは、多くのオープンソース電子アプリケーションの共通のアプローチです。ここで

が行われ、このいくつかの例は以下のとおりです。

Here Githubのリリースの公式ドキュメントです。

electron-gh-releasesと呼ばれるこのモジュールを簡単に作成できるように設計された電子モジュールがあります。

+0

興味深い。私のアプリケーションは無料ですが、少なくともオープンソースではありません。パブリッシングバイナリだけが許可されているかどうかを知っていますか? – Eduardo

+0

nwjcを使用すると、パフォーマンスの低下なしにソースファイルを保護できます。 – kailniris

関連する問題